Philanthropy Manager - Major Gifts
Posted 4 days 1 hour ago by British Heart Foundation
Do you want your fundraising expertise to help more people to have a healthier heart for longer? British Heart Foundation (BHF) is embarking on an exciting journey to significantly grow our philanthropic income over the next five years - and we're looking for talented, driven fundraisers to help us achieve our vision.
About the roleAs our Philanthropy Manager - Major Gifts, you'll play a vital role in delivering this ambition by building strong relationships with high-value supporters, securing five and six figure gifts to power vital cardiovascular research.
Managing a diverse portfolio, you'll renew, steward, and uplift support from high net worth individuals and charitable trusts and foundations. As part of an ambitious and supportive team, you'll work collaboratively to identify opportunities, develop compelling proposals, and deliver exceptional tailored donor experiences.
Key responsibilities- Manage and grow a portfolio of donors and prospects, securing five and six figure gifts and pledges.
- Identify, research and qualify new prospects, building a strong and sustainable pipeline.
- Build strategic relationships with supporters, leading meetings and making confident, timely asks.
- Develop compelling proposals and written communications that inspire support and demonstrate impact.
- Provide exemplary stewardship to donors with engagement through events and other organisational opportunities.
- Deliver income targets, contribute to forecasting, and maintain accurate records.
You'll have a proven track record of securing five and six figure donations or pledges, with demonstrable experience managing and delivering tailored stewardship across a portfolio of major donors. This will include high net worth individuals, charitable trusts and foundations, and institutional funders.
You bring experience identifying and cultivating new funders, and maximising funding opportunities through proactive, relationship led fundraising. You're confident developing persuasive proposals and written communications, clearly and succinctly conveying complex information (experience within medical research is desirable but not essential).
Your outstanding communication skills enable you to engage confidently and credibly with senior stakeholders, building lasting relationships built on trust and professionalism.
Highly organised and collaborative, you have strong planning skills and the ability to manage multiple priorities effectively. You're also proficient in Microsoft Office and CRM systems (such as Blackbaud CRM, Raiser's Edge, or similar platforms).
This opportunity is well suited to an experienced major gifts fundraiser who thrives in relationship led fundraising and is looking to advance their career within an ambitious, supportive and innovative philanthropy team.
